#1fceeb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1fceeb is composed of 12.2% red, 80.8%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.8% cyan, 12.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 188.5 degrees, a saturation of 83.6% and a lightness of 52.2%. #1fceeb color hex could be obtained by blending #3effff with #009dd7.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

#1fceeb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#1fceeb has RGB values of R:31, G:206, B:235 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.12,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 2084587.

Hex triplet 1fceeb #1fceeb
RGB Decimal 31, 206, 235 rgb(31,206,235)
RGB Percent 12.2, 80.8, 92.2 rgb(12.2%,80.8%,92.2%)
CMYK 87, 12, 0, 8
HSL 188.5°, 83.6, 52.2 hsl(188.5,83.6%,52.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 188.5°, 86.8, 92.2
Web Safe 33ccff #33ccff
CIE-LAB 76.331, -30.845, -25.928
XYZ 37.628, 50.428, 86.343
xyY 0.216, 0.289, 50.428
CIE-LCH 76.331, 40.295, 220.049
CIE-LUV 76.331, -54.494, -37.071
Hunter-Lab 71.013, -29.691, -22.38
Binary 00011111, 11001110, 11101011

Shades and Tints of #1fceeb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01090a is the darkest color, while #f7fdfe is the lightest one.
